First Annual Research & Design Symposium Brings Together Future Innovators |
|
|
|
|
Chabot College's First Annual Research & Design Symposium welcomed 55 attendees, including Chabot College students and students from Castro Valley High School, for a celebration of research, creativity, and innovation. The event showcased student-led research, engineering projects, and design work that demonstrated how STEM can be applied to address real-world challenges.
Attendees explored posters, prototypes, and presentations while engaging directly with student researchers and creators. Many attendees reported feeling inspired by the diverse pathways available in STEM and seeing how innovative ideas can grow into impactful solutions. |

Welding Students Explore Career Opportunities with MAS Metals |
|
| |
MAS Metals, Inc., a Union City-based custom metal fabrication company and one of the fastest-growing firms in Northern California, recently reached out to Chabot's Career Center with an offer to connect with Welding graduates seeking employment and to provide surplus steel and other resources that could support welding instruction and student practice.
As part of this growing partnership, MAS Metals welcomed twelve Welding students and full-time Welding faculty, Dave Vetrano, for a tour of their fabrication facility. Students had the opportunity to learn about the company's operations and submit their resumes directly to company representatives. Opportunities like these help strengthen the connection between Chabot and local businesses while expanding employment prospects for students. |
